Output 8867bd5ebc2f97efc49a898f9a69edf344d3a150c13a0ed67a123488666b829b:3

value
25076756
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d40af8777e9394db500a990a6fc831876dc617b OP_EQUAL
address
3LQHwJng5oMRRGQjxip31uNJpvV3paAHtt
transaction
8867bd5ebc2f97efc49a898f9a69edf344d3a150c13a0ed67a123488666b829b
spent
true